People ask what we eat. They expect something heroic — five-course meals from a tiny cooktop, foraged herbs, bread baked on a campfire. The truth is gentler and more useful: Le cooks things she'd cook at home, just with two burners instead of five and one pan instead of seven.
The four tools that matter
- A good cast-iron skillet that doubles as everything
- A pressure cooker that halves the time for anything that takes time
- A decent knife that stays sharp
- One bowl big enough to be a salad bowl or a mixing bowl
